Under pharmacist supervision, the Specialty Pharmacy Technician is responsible for three subgroups of patients (Hematology/Oncology, Inflammatory and Infectious Disease and Cardiology) is responsible for data entry of required information from the prescription and patient profile to process and adjudicate prescriptions. They initiate prior authorizations, coordinate with third-party payers, apply manufacturer copay cards and assist with financial aid applications. The technician also contacts patients to manage refills and schedule assessments.

A caregiver who excels in this role will:
* Initiate prior authorizations and communicates with third party payers on behalf of the physician and patient.
* Find and apply manufacturer co-pay cards and initiate patient assistance and co-pay assistance applications.
* Reach out to patients to manage refills and schedule necessary current and future assessments.
* Ensure the accuracy of prescription and patient data entered various systems by verifying patient, drug, quantities, directions, day's supply, insurance and physician data.
* Conduct a thorough benefits investigation and processes any necessary prior authorizations and/or appeals for pharmacy claims.
* Explain benefit coverage and financial responsibilities to the patients.
* Supply financial assistance contact information and/or initiates patient assistance and copay assistance applications on behalf of the patients.
* Resolve aspects of specialty pharmacy insurances, including Medicare, Medicaid, Pharmacy Benefit Managers (PBM), and Preferred Provider Organizations (PPO) and communicates with payors and advises patients or physician of results as needed.
* Communicate with patients professionally and customer-friendly to schedule the delivery of new and refilled medications and supplies.
* Utilize all pharmacy systems to review patient profiles, enter changes and establish assessment schedules.
* Document all patient/client/provider contact in appropriate computer systems.

The Community PRN Pharmacy Technician supports outpatient pharmacy operations at AGMC, conveniently located in the Main Lobby just beyond the main hospital entrance. In this role, the technician assists with patient checkout, prescription processing, and maintaining safe, high-quality filling workstations, including controlled substance back counts, insurance adjudication, and inventory management. This position does not include bedside delivery, compounding, or clinical responsibilities, allowing focus on efficient, patient-friendly pharmacy service. Cleveland Clinic's School of Pharmacy Technology offers one of the few accredited, hospital-based Pharmacy Technician programs in the United States. As a Pharmacy Technician Apprentice, you will train under the direct supervision of a pharmacist, following established policies and procedures to support essential pharmacy operations. Through an intensive 18-week accelerated apprenticeship, you'll gain hands-on experience in both inpatient and outpatient settings, developing skills in medication preparation, packaging, distribution, inventory control, customer service, and recordkeeping. Upon completion, graduates earn a diploma in Pharmacy Technology and are fully prepared to take the national certification exam.
A caregiver in this role works Monday through Friday from 7:00am to 3:30pm in an 18-week program. This role pays a flat rate of $15 per hour.
